What are the roles and responsibilities of a React/ROR developer?
From conception through significant testing, a React developer is involved in the entire process. They should be able to use their knowledge of JavaScript, HTML, and CSS to collaborate with testers, designers, web designers, and project managers to create a robust and functional application.
Before you apply for remote React developer jobs, you should understand what a React developer's major tasks are.
- Exploring user interface concepts and applications with the development team by reviewing application requirements and interface designs.
- Detecting web-based user behavior
- Develop and construct very responsive user interface components using React principles.
- Creating application interface code in JavaScript
- Troubleshooting interface software and debugging application codes
- Creating and implementing a user-interface-standards-compliant front-end architecture.
- Maintaining and managing the performance of front-end
- Developing updates and documenting any changes in the application
Whereas the responsibilities of ROR developers include the following:
- Designing and developing a new online application
- Maintenance and troubleshooting of existing web applications.
- Ruby code creation and maintenance
- Bringing together data storage choices
- Development of back-end components
- Identifying and fixing bottlenecks and faults
- User-facing elements generated by the front-end team are integrated.
- Connecting web servers to apps
- The maintenance of APIs

Skills required to become a React/ROR developer
The first step is to learn the fundamental abilities that employers seek when recruiting React developers. The following is a comprehensive list of skill sets required for remote React/ROR developer jobs.
1. HTML + CSS
At a high level, React developers should be able to do the following:
- Create and write components using semantic HTML elements.
- Work with and write CSS selectors.
- Reset the CSS in your browser.
- Recognize the box model and how to go back to the border-box model.
- You should be familiar with the term "flexbox."
- Working with and incorporating responsive web concepts, such as the right usage of media queries, is essential.
2. JSX
It is used to encapsulate React.createElement() API. Without it, growing the API would be too tough, which is one of the reasons it's so important to the library and why the React team chose it in the first place. Theoretically, React.createElement() might be used to create a whole application. That would, however, be no quicker than using HTML directly. Although it may appear like incorporating our Markup into our template logic is a step backward, it just takes a few minutes using JSX to fall in love with the look.
3. JavaScript Basics + ES6
You can't master React without a thorough understanding of JavaScript's fundamentals, but ES6 skills like variables and scoping, Arrays and objects, Array methods, Functions and arrow functions, DOM Manipulation, and event handlers are also required.
